To solve these problems, we need to find the perimeter of each shape. The perimeter is the total distance around the outside of a shape. To find it, we simply add up the lengths of all the sides.
Problem 1: Vegetable Patch
* Side 1: 14m
* Side 2: 9m
* Side 3: 14m
* Side 4: 9m
* Calculation: 14 + 9 + 14 + 9 = 46
* Perimeter: 46m
Problem 2: TV Lights
* Top: 300cm
* Bottom: 300cm
* Left: 200cm
* Right: 200cm
* Calculation: 300 + 300 + 200 + 200 = 1000
* Perimeter: 1000cm
Problem 3: Swimming Pool
* Side 1: 25m
* Side 2: 10m
* Side 3: 25m
* Side 4: 10m
* Calculation: 25 + 10 + 25 + 10 = 70
* Perimeter: 70m
